Adapalene Gel 0.3% in the Treatment of Atrophic Acne Scars
NCT01213199 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: PHASE2 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 20
Last updated 2021-02-18
Summary
The purpose of this study is to assess the efficacy and safety of Adapalene Gel 0.3% in the treatment of atrophic acne scars.
